Transaction 64311e25dc555c5bf2fae87bf226927f0f900a74158a0102fd3346dd88df47bb

block
c98c0690e8573e77b246f4fdd2f366655225d57db5545e2165f51ec9bbb5dff1

1 Input

24 Outputs